MFA Rabat 01/Jan/99 MOROCCO Transmission Modes: ITA-2 50bd CW Logged Frequencies: 14403.0 18897.0 20378.0 Reported Frequencies: 11433.0 18303.8 18896.0 20378.7 20379.5 Country Profile: Capital is Rabat, with 37 provinces and 2 wilayas*; Agadir, Al Hoceima, Azilal, Beni Mellal, Ben Slimane, Boulemane, Casablanca*, Chaouen, El Jadida, El Kelaa des Srarhna, Er Rachidia, Essaouira, Fes, Figuig, Guelmim, Ifrane, Kenitra, Khemisset, Khenifra, Khouribga, Laayoune, Larache, Marrakech, Meknes, Nador, Ouarzazate, Oujda, Rabat-Sale*, Safi, Settat, Sidi Kacem, Tanger, Tan-Tan, Taounate, Taroudannt, Tata, Taza, Tetouan, Tiznit. The three additional provinces of Ad Dakhla (Oued Eddahab), Boujdour, and Es Smara as well as parts of Tan-Tan and Laayoune fall within Moroccan-claimed Western Sahara; decentralization/regionalization law passed by the legislature in March 1997 creating many new provinces/regions; specific details and scope of the reorganization not yet available. Forces include Royal Armed Forces (includes Army, Navy, Air Force), Gendarmerie, Auxiliary Forces. Web Address: http://www.mincom.gov.ma/frensh/minister/m_etra/m_etra.html Notes on Operation: [SUN] Language: French Frequencies referred to as F1, F2, F4, F5,F6 Uses 5 figure group off-line encryption.
